The year-end holidays are often difficult for vulnerable people.

As every year on the eve of Christmas, the city of Nice wanted to offer isolated people, those in precarious situations, or without stable housing, a festive evening in a warm and friendly setting.

Volunteers from the Salvation Army, the Red Cross of Nice, and voluntary agents from the Directorate of Social Prevention, Disability, and Women’s Rights and the CCAS will welcome up to 200 guests this Monday for a festive meal hosted by the “magic and smile” association.

As part of the “Gym Solidaire” partnership program, three players from OGC Nice, Alassane Plea, Vincent Koziello, and Arnaud Souquet, will be present to interact with the guests.

On this occasion, they will distribute to each guest, as well as to the volunteers and voluntary agents, an invitation to attend the Nice-Amiens match which will take place in January at the Allianz Riviera (nearly 300 tickets distributed).

The evening will conclude with the traditional gift distribution with the Salvation Army.
